Troubleshooting If you've experienced any of the following difficulties while using your phone, use this troubleshooting guide to help you remedy the problem. Should any problem persist, consult your nearest Sony dealer. Symptom Remedy You hear five short error beeps when you press (TALK). • Make sure you have set up the base phone correctly (page 8). • Move the cordless handset closer to the base phone. Making calls You hear no dial tone. • Make sure the telephone line cord is securely connected to the telephone outlet. • Make sure the battery is fully charged (page 11). Receiving calls The cordless handset does not ring. • Set the RING switch on the cordless handset to ON. • The battery may be weak. Charge the battery for more than 12 hours (page 11). • Make sure you have set up the base phone correctly (page 8). • Move the cordless handset closer to the base phone, and confirm a dial tone is heard by pressing (TALK) on the cordless handset. The base phone does not ring. • Press (VOLUME)(+) on the base phone to increase the ringer volume. • Make sure the telephone line cord is securely connected to the telephone outlet.
